Marked Men Rule: Master the Game with Strategy and Power

Marked men rule defines how officials and systems designate certain individuals for heightened scrutiny or restriction. This framework aims to balance security with accountability by establishing clear criteria and processes.

Below is a structured overview of core components, followed by in-depth exploration of implementation, scenarios, and common user questions.

Identification Guidelines

Clear, objective indicators help organizations identify who may be marked under the rule. Subjectivity is minimized by referencing documented behaviors and thresholds.

Behavioral Signals

Patterns such as noncompliance, falsification, or aggression are tracked over time. Isolated incidents are weighed against recurring trends before escalation.

Evidence Standards

Verifiable records, including reports and data logs, support the decision. Maintaining chain of custody for evidence ensures integrity and reduces disputes.

Operational Procedures

Operational procedures translate the marked men rule into day-to-day actions for staff and reviewers. Training and checklists are essential to reduce variability.

Documentation Protocol

Every step from initial flag to final determination is recorded. Transparent documentation supports audits and reinforces trust in the system.

Escalation Paths

Defined levels of review handle complex or disputed cases. Early intervention points can redirect issues before they require full marking.

Risk Mitigation Strategies

Applying the marked men rule consistently lowers exposure to liability and reputational harm. Organizations focus on proportionate responses matched to risk levels.

Preventive Controls

Screening, training, and policy awareness campaigns reduce triggers. Early corrective action often prevents formal designation.

Response Playbooks

Scenario-based guides outline roles, communication steps, and timelines. Teams can act quickly and uniformly when a marking decision is required.

Impact on Individuals

Being marked can affect access, privileges, and reputation for those designated. Fair processes and clear communication help maintain legitimacy.

Due Process Safeguards

Individuals receive notice, an explanation, and opportunity to respond. Independent review options protect against bias.

Rehabilitation Pathways

Corrective plans, monitoring, and periodic review support improved behavior. Successful compliance can lead to status removal or reduced restrictions.

FAQ

Reader questions

How does the marked men rule differ from general policy enforcement?

The rule specifies heightened scrutiny, formal designation, and additional safeguards compared to routine enforcement. It creates a structured track for high-risk cases.

Can a marked status be reversed?

Yes, through defined review cycles, demonstrated compliance, and successful appeal. Rehabilitation pathways are often built into the framework.

What happens if new evidence emerges after marking?

A mandatory reassessment is triggered, potentially modifying or lifting the designation. The process includes documentation of the new evidence and updated decision rationales.

How are data privacy concerns handled under this rule?

Information access is limited to authorized roles, and data retention timelines are defined. Encryption and access logs support protection and accountability.
